Output 70eb62add419dc4dbb68c17f0aee03536d8f1dfd22855a140d974b4d5414e414:2

value
35265205
script pubkey
OP_0 OP_PUSHBYTES_20 2522396ba3d3cb42aacc087f82cac2a613c6e1dc
address
bc1qy53rj6ar609592kvpplc9jkz5cfudcwuvh8he3
transaction
70eb62add419dc4dbb68c17f0aee03536d8f1dfd22855a140d974b4d5414e414
spent
true